Known Problem :
Most bugs in WRS 1.10 were fixed, the only known bug that could not be fixed is the MIDNIGHT JOB BUG which makes
                                      its appearance on older processors with 32 kb of cache and windows '98 an '95.
                                      This bug sometimes prevents WRS from running any jobs at midnight (00:00) on older system configurations with windows '98 'and 95.
                                      Although WRS was created using simple math calculus to run even on a 486 there seem to be problems in windows '98 and '95
                                      which set the program's access level to a minimum  when the computer is idle. Thus winamp does not crossfade gaplessly no more
                                      and wrs does not run jobs at midnight. It does good with all the other jobs, though. Why midnight ? because WRS refreshes itself at 
                                      midnight to re-read all the jobs and re-set the schedule for the day to come.
                                      Until i find a way to fix this in windows 98 i recommend you Windows NT, Windows 2000 or Windows XP.

Short Description :
                winamp radio scheduler is the program that lets you turn your computer into an advanced transmission studio. no more expensive programs that require 128 mb of ram, and stuff like that. wrs is simple. this is a task shceduler optimized for use with radio stations. it's got jingle and song rotating functions

Minimum Requirements :
               
586 @ 133 mhz (to play mp3's), 8 mb of ram, approx. 2 mb hdd space. in the future, it may even run on slower configurations :)
